Macomb County woman scammed out of $100K of her own money by suspect in Georgia

Over $100,000 has gone to an out-of-state swindler who convinced a Metro Detroit woman to dump the money into a bank in Georgia, according to officials.

An out-of-state scammer acted as a federal employee convinced a Macomb County woman to send in more than $100,000, and investigators say he played on the woman's fears with threats of arrest. The woman received a call in February from the scammer where Shelby Township Police Sgt. Kevin Bailey said the woman had a family emergency, which made her the perfect target.
